In the UK, college teaches students up to a HND standard which is a Higher National Diploma. University continues on and teaches beyond this level to Degrees, Honours Degrees and Post Honours Degrees and more. Basically university is were you can gain the highest level of education available. Hope this helps.

A college is basically one school ie a school of liberal arts. A University combines many different schools all under one roof. ie a school of arts and sciences, school of architecture and a school of engineering. That's how it is in America.
